Five killed, 23 injured in Delta auto crash

An accident involving a luxury bus, belonging to the Young Shall Grow Motors, and a truck, which occurred around 4.30am on Friday in Delta State killed at least five persons while 23 others sustained various degrees of injury.
According to Punch, the incident took place along the Anwai-Illah Road in Oshimili South Local Government area of Delta State as a result of speeding by the two vehicles.
It was learnt that about 35 persons were involved in the head-on collision of the two speeding vehicles, but seven of them escaped unhurt.
The injured and the deceased were rushed to the Federal Medical Centre, Asaba, the St. Joseph Catholic Hospital and the St. Rebecca Hospital.
The Sector Commander, Delta State Command of the Federal Road Safety Corps, Mr. Rindom Kumven, confirmed the incident when contacted on Friday.
He said, “Five persons died in the crash which happened around 4:30am today (Friday). Among them were three male adults, one female adult and one male child.
“A total of 23 persons were injured — 16 male adults, five female adults, one male child and one female child.”
He confirmed that the accident was caused by speeding, resulting in a head-on collision.
